Facing the future
 — document for public consultation
Corporate AuthorPrime Ministerial Task Force on Positive Ageing, Department of the Prime Minister and Cabinet, New Zealand
PublisherPrime Ministerial Task Force on Positive Ageing, Wellington, 1996
Pages22 pp
SourceFREEPOST 73494, Department of the Prime Minister and Cabinet, PO Box 55, Wellington, New Zealand.
KeywordsOlder people ; Services ; Attitudes to the old of general public ; Social policy ; New Zealand.
AnnotationThis consultation document sets out the views of the New Zealand Prime Ministerial Task Force on Positive Ageing, and a preliminary list of key issues for discussion: planning for a positive older age , including finance, health and social relationships; development of community structures to cope with an ageing population; attitudes towards ageing and the need to counter negative stereotypes and myths about ageing and older people; coordination of services; well-being of older people and their carers.
